在Python3中卸载bs4的方法有多种,主要包括使用pip工具、通过操作系统自带的软件包管理工具、以及手动删除文件。 其中,最常用且最简单的方法是使用pip工具。详细步骤如下:
使用pip工具卸载bs4:
-
通过命令行卸载:可以直接在命令行中输入以下命令来卸载bs4:
pip uninstall beautifulsoup4
该命令会自动查找并卸载bs4相关的包。过程中会提示是否确认卸载,输入
y
确认即可。 -
通过特定的Python环境卸载:如果您使用的是虚拟环境或者Anaconda等管理Python环境,可以激活相应的环境后,再使用上述命令进行卸载。
一、使用pip工具卸载bs4
1. 基础卸载命令
在大多数情况下,直接使用以下命令即可卸载beautifulsoup4:
pip uninstall beautifulsoup4
这一命令会扫描当前Python环境中的安装包,并卸载beautifulsoup4及其关联文件。过程中会提示是否确认卸载,输入y
确认即可。
2. 确认卸载的版本
有时候,可能会同时安装多个版本的bs4,或者在不同的Python环境中安装了bs4。这时,可以使用以下命令查看已安装的bs4版本:
pip show beautifulsoup4
该命令会显示bs4的版本信息、安装路径等详细信息。根据这些信息,可以确认具体需要卸载的版本。
二、通过特定的Python环境卸载
1. 虚拟环境中的卸载
如果使用的是虚拟环境(例如virtualenv),需要先激活相应的虚拟环境,然后再执行pip uninstall命令。假设虚拟环境名为myenv
:
source myenv/bin/activate
pip uninstall beautifulsoup4
激活虚拟环境后,pip命令会作用于该环境下的Python包。
2. Anaconda环境中的卸载
如果使用Anaconda管理Python环境,可以通过以下命令进行卸载。假设要卸载的是名为myenv
的环境中的bs4:
conda activate myenv
pip uninstall beautifulsoup4
激活指定的Anaconda环境后,再使用pip命令进行卸载。
三、手动删除文件
1. 查找安装路径
有时,可能需要手动删除bs4相关文件。这时可以使用以下命令查看bs4的安装路径:
pip show beautifulsoup4
该命令会显示bs4的安装路径、版本信息等。
2. 删除相关文件
根据pip show命令显示的安装路径,手动删除bs4相关文件。例如:
rm -r /path/to/python/site-packages/bs4
这样可以确保bs4的文件被彻底删除。
四、其他相关操作
1. 检查依赖包
在卸载bs4后,可以使用以下命令检查是否有其他包依赖于bs4:
pip check
该命令会显示当前环境中的包依赖情况,确保卸载bs4不会影响其他包的正常运行。
2. 更新包列表
在卸载bs4后,可以使用以下命令更新pip的包列表:
pip list --outdated
该命令会列出当前环境中需要更新的包,确保环境中所有包都处于最新版本。
通过以上方法,可以在Python3中顺利卸载bs4,并确保环境的稳定性和一致性。无论是使用pip工具、特定的Python环境,还是手动删除文件,都可以根据实际情况选择合适的方法进行操作。
相关问答FAQs:
在Python3中,如何确认bs4库是否已安装?
可以通过在命令行中运行pip show beautifulsoup4
来检查bs4库是否已安装。如果已安装,您会看到库的详细信息,包括版本、位置等。如果未安装,命令将不会返回任何结果。
卸载bs4时需要注意哪些事项?
在卸载bs4之前,确保没有其他项目依赖于该库。可以通过查看项目的依赖文件(如requirements.txt)或使用虚拟环境来确认。卸载后,相关代码可能无法正常工作,因此建议在卸载前备份项目。
如何通过pip卸载bs4?
可以使用命令pip uninstall beautifulsoup4
来卸载bs4。在运行该命令后,系统会询问您是否确认卸载,输入'y'并按回车即可完成操作。如果您希望在卸载时不进行确认,可以添加-y
选项,即pip uninstall beautifulsoup4 -y
。
如果卸载后需要重新安装bs4,该如何操作?
若需要重新安装bs4,可以使用命令pip install beautifulsoup4
。在安装之前,可以使用pip install --upgrade pip
来确保您使用的是最新版本的pip,以避免潜在的兼容性问题。